>>      NSLog(@"setDataRows: count == %@", [newDataRows count]);
>
>> Once I removed the NSLog line (or just the [newDataRows count]
>> method), it works fine.
>>
>> Two followup questions:
>>
>> 1. Why can't I use the array count in the NSlog like that?
>
>
>[<collection> count] returns an NSUInteger, not an object, so the %@
>format specifier is incorrect - you want %d. I expect that was causing
>some mangling.

%d is certainly less wrong than %@ but the most appropriate would be
%lu.  See:
